About These Birds
Abyssinian White-eye
The Abyssinian White-eye weighs under 9g and is found across northeastern Africa. It has a distinctive white eye-ring and forages actively for nectar and insects in trees.
Aldabra White-eye
The Aldabra White-eye is a tiny passerine weighing about 7 g, endemic to Aldabra Atoll in the Seychelles. A member of the Zosteropidae family, it forages actively through scrub and woodland vegetation, identifiable by the characteristic white ring around its eye.
